ANSAR testing is a medical assessment designed to evaluate the function of the autonomic nervous system.
Understanding ANSAR Testing
Based on the provided reference, ANSAR testing involves a series of assessments that measure how well the autonomic nervous system responds to various stimuli. This crucial part of your nervous system controls involuntary bodily functions like heart rate, blood pressure, digestion, and temperature regulation. Testing its response helps healthcare providers understand how it's performing.
How it Works
During ANSAR testing, specific maneuvers or challenges are introduced to trigger a response from the autonomic nervous system. Simultaneously, physiological parameters are monitored. This process allows for the evaluation of the system's reactivity and overall health.
Key Measurements in ANSAR Testing
Typically, the testing includes monitoring several key physiological parameters:
- Heart Rate Variability: This measures the natural fluctuations in the time intervals between heartbeats. It provides insights into the balance between the sympathetic (fight or flight) and parasympathetic (rest and digest) branches of the autonomic nervous system.
- Blood Pressure Responses: Monitoring how blood pressure changes in response to specific stimuli helps assess the autonomic nervous system's ability to regulate circulation.
- Other Physiological Parameters: In addition to heart rate and blood pressure, other relevant data may be collected, depending on the specific ANSAR test being conducted. This could include measures related to sweat gland activity or blood flow.
By analyzing these responses during the challenges, ANSAR testing provides valuable data about the autonomic nervous system's function and its capacity to adapt to different conditions.
